【问题标题】:Do i need to install xcode to install homebrew to install RUBY to install COMPASS to use SUSY?我是否需要安装 xcode 来安装 homebrew 来安装 RUBY 来安装 COMPASS 才能使用 SUSY?
【发布时间】:2017-07-26 04:24:14
【问题描述】:

为什么我需要安装这么多才能使用 Susy 或任何 sass 框架?

我对使用 sass 和 sass 框架非常感兴趣,但我想不出一个正确的方法来开始使用它。我不明白为什么我需要安装这么多才能只使用一件事。另外,我从来没有通过某种终端安装过东西,所以这让我非常害怕,为什么我不能下载一个 zip 文件。

如果知道从哪里开始的有用教程,那也会有所帮助。

提前致谢

【问题讨论】:

    标签: ruby sass frameworks compass-sass susy-compass


    【解决方案1】:

    您的 Mac 已经配备了一个 Ruby 版本(Sierra 甚至是最新的版本)。除非您正在积极开发不同版本的 Ruby,否则您不需要安装自定义 Ruby(甚至是 ruby​​ 版本管理器)。

    您可能仍然需要编译器。在这里,xcode 命令行工具就足够了。您可以使用xcode-select --install 安装它们。

    通常,所有这些工具都是面向命令行的。如果您尝试对命令行的工作原理以及如何将其与您的工具一起使用至少有一个高层次的理解,它将极大地帮助您。在将解决方案部署到实时服务器(通常只使用命令行运行 Linux)时,这也将为您提供帮助。

    【讨论】:

      【解决方案2】:

      Susy 不需要指南针。事实上,指南针不再维护,所以我强烈建议不要使用它。 Susy 只需要 Sass,但您可以使用任何风格的 Sass - Libsass、Ruby Sass、Node Sass、Gulp Sass 等。如果它编译 Sass,它将与 Susy 一起使用。 Susy docs 中有各种设置的说明。

      Susy 本身也不需要命令行知识,尽管 Sass 经常以这种方式编译。如果您对命令行不熟悉,有些工具可以为 Sass 提供 GUI 包装器。我认为 CodeKit 附带了 Susy。

      【讨论】:

      • 谢谢,我仍然不习惯命令行,但我还是使用了它,因为它是安装 sass 和 susy 的最简单方法。我会研究不同类型的 sass,我以为只有一种。我使用一个版本的指南针来创建一个目录。如果指南针不再维护,我应该尽快停止这样做吗?
      • 是的,我建议放弃 Compass。我假设这意味着您将 Susy 安装为红宝石宝石?我认为使用 NPM 进行包管理更简单,因为文件存储在本地,您可以直接引用它们而无需 Compass 的帮助。
      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2011-08-22
      • 1970-01-01
      • 2014-02-15
      • 2015-10-14
      • 1970-01-01
      • 2013-09-27
      相关资源
      最近更新 更多